JavaScript 流程控制-循环

一、循环

二、 for 循环

重复执行的语句被称为循环体,能否继续重复执行,取决于循环的终止条件

由循环体及循环的终止条件组成的语句被称为循环语句

1、语法结构

for 循环 主要用于把某些代码循环若干次,通常跟计数有关

for (初始变量;条件表达式;操作表达式){

        //循环体

}

for(var  i = 1;i <= 100; i++ ) {

        console.log('你好')

}

2、断点调试

3、for 循环重复不相同的代码

for 循环还可以重复不同代码这主要是因为使用了计数器,计数器在每次循环过程中都会有变化

4、for 循环重复某些相同操作

1、求1-100之间所有数的平均值  需要一个sum 和的变量 还需要一个平均值 average 变量

2、求1-100之间所有偶数和奇数的和 我们需要一个偶数的和变量 even 还需要一个奇数 odd

3、求1-100之间所有能被3整除的数字的和

一行打印多个星星

三、双重 for 循环

在for循环中再嵌套一个 for 循环,这样的for循环称为双重for 循环

语法结构

for (外层的初始化变量;外层的条件表达式;外层的操作表达式){

        for (里层的初始化变量;里层的条件表达式;里层的操作表达式){

                //  执行语句

        }

}

外层循环循环一次,里层循环执行全部。

打印五行五列星星

打印倒三角形案例

九九乘法表

str = str + ‘’ 换成  str += j  + 'x' + i + ‘=’ + i  +  j +‘\t’;

四、while 循环

语法结构:

while (条件表达式){

        循环代码

}

五、do while 循环

语法结构:

do {

        循环体

}  while (条件表达式)

跟while 不同的地方在于 do while 先执行一次循环体 再判断条件

如果条件表达式结果为真,则继续执行循环体,否则退出循环

六、continue break 

1、continue 关键字

跳出本次循环,继续下一次循环

2、break 关键字

跳出整个循环

七、JavaScript 命名规范以及语法格式

1、标识符命名规范

变量、函数的命名必须有意义

变量的名称一般用名词

函数的名称一般用动词

2、操作符规范

3、单行注释规范

单行注释前面有个空格

//  注释

4、其他规范

  • 7
    点赞
  • 9
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值